Been using Silencio: Measure Noise & Earn for a couple months now. It’s basically an app that lets you track and share noise levels in your area to help build a noise mapping network. Pretty solid if you’re into stuff like that.

Here’s what you do – you just open the app, it measures the noise around you, and you can submit that data to the network. There’s also an option to view noise levels in different locations, so you can kinda scout out quieter spots. And you get rewarded with crypto and tokens for contributing, which is a nice bonus.

Look, if you’re into environmental apps or just curious about noise pollution, you’ll probably like this. It’s not perfect – the app can be a bit glitchy sometimes – but overall it does the job. Worth checking out if you want to get paid to measure noise.
